Microsoft is on the brink of becoming the next company to reach the $4 trillion market capitalization, similar to Nvidia previously. Currently, Microsoft’s market value is approximately $3.74 trillion (as of July 2025), making it the second most valuable company globally.
Strong Growth Driver: AI Technologies
The growth of Microsoft is primarily driven by its strong positions in AI-powered platforms and technologies. Analysts continue to see significant potential for the stock, with price targets ranging from $432 to $700 per share. This reflects investors’ confidence in Microsoft’s ability to compete with other tech giants like Nvidia and Apple.
